Output dd20fc0d61df7957412552ebd33b6486dcdfe1852466baf50bfe41b94aaf4da2:0

value
8804382300
script pubkey
OP_0 OP_PUSHBYTES_20 529fc26cfdc27c758bd585b455960e18e50eda55
address
ltc1q220uym8acf78tz74sk69t9swrrjsakj4plgwpa
transaction
dd20fc0d61df7957412552ebd33b6486dcdfe1852466baf50bfe41b94aaf4da2
spent
true